'There is a time for everything under the sun' is a well known ecclesiastical saying that stands the test of time. Because human beings are first individuals before they become part of any group, there is a place for individualised teaching and learning. Indeed, human beings are individuals both at birth and death; the beginning and end of earthly life Just as there is a place for individualised teaching and learning so there is also a place for teaching and learning en masse. Yes there is a place for one-size-fits-one and there is a place for one-size-fits-all. Drawing from over 40 years of clinical experience this book discusses the challenges and successes of twelve selected characters. Readers are taken on a roller coaster ride into their individual lives. This book is a comprehensive how-to guide to individualised teaching and learning for success.
